PUMPKIN-CHOCOLATE CHIP MUFFINS RECIPE | ALLRECIPES



Pumpkin-Chocolate Chip Muffins Recipe | Allrecipes image

These muffins with hemp are nutritional and calorie-dense.

Provided by Abbie Bruno Patterson

Categories     Bread    Quick Bread Recipes    Pumpkin Bread Recipes

Total Time 30 minutes

Prep Time 15 minutes

Cook Time 15 minutes

Yield 36 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 17

1 (15 ounce) can pumpkin puree
2 cups white sugar
4 eggs
1 cup coconut oil
½ cup olive oil
3 cups whole wheat flour
2 cups hemp hearts
½ cup wheat germ
½ cup ground flax seeds
½ cup brewers' yeast
2 teaspoons baking soda
2 teaspoons baking powder
1?½ teaspoons ground cinnamon, or more to taste
1 teaspoon salt
1 (1.1 oz) package hemp protein powder
2 cups dark chocolate chips
¼ cup blackstrap molasses

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Line 36 muffin cups with paper liners.
  • Mix pumpkin, sugar, eggs, coconut oil, and olive oil together in a mixing bowl.
  • Combine flour, hemp, wheat germ, flax seeds, yeast, baking soda, baking powder, cinnamon, salt, and hemp powder in another bowl. Blend into pumpkin mixture. Stir in dark chocolate chips and molasses.
  • Fill the prepared muffins tins evenly with batter.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center of a muffin comes out clean, 15 to 18 minutes.

PUMPKIN CHOCOLATE CHIP MUFFINS RECIPE - FOOD.COM



Pumpkin Chocolate Chip Muffins Recipe - Food.com image

Everyone I have ever served these to rants about them. I have made some modifications to make them a little healthier. That recipe is Recipe #2509. Either way though, we love them. (Recipe updated to add vanilla, more cinnamon and reduce oil slightly (original calls for 1 1/2 cups oil) since we prefer them with these alterations.)

Total Time 30 minutes

Prep Time 10 minutes

Cook Time 20 minutes

Yield 30 muffins

Number Of Ingredients 11

4 eggs
2 cups sugar
1 (16 ounce) can pumpkin
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 1/4 cups vegetable oil (yes, 1 1/4 cups)
3 cups flour
2 teaspoons baking soda
2 teaspoons baking powder
2 teaspoons cinnamon
1 teaspoon salt
12 ounces semi-sweet chocolate chips (Regular or mini, I like mini best)

Steps:

  • In large mixing bowl beat eggs, sugar, pumpkin, vanilla and oil until smooth.
  • Mix dry ingredients together and mix into pumpkin mixture. Fold in chocolate chips.
  • Fill greased or paper-lined muffin cups 3/4 full.
  • Bake at 400 F for 16-20 minutes.
  • Let cool before taking out of pan.
